| 4 | | "Section 5. The Bees and Apiaries Act is amended by |
| 5 | | changing Sections 2-4, 2a, and 5 as follows: |
| 6 | | (510 ILCS 20/2-4) |
| 7 | | Sec. 2-4. Right of entry. The Department shall have the |
| 8 | | power to inspect or cause to be inspected from time to time any |
| 9 | | bees, colonies, items of bee equipment or apiary. For the |
| 10 | | purpose of inspection, the Director is authorized during |
| 11 | | reasonable business hours to enter into or upon any property |
| 12 | | used for the purpose of beekeeping and, when practicable, |
| 13 | | shall provide notification to the beekeeper or landowner. |
| 14 | | (Source: P.A. 88-138.) |

| 1 | | Sec. 2a. Transportation Intrastate transportation. |
| 2 | | (a) Except as provided in subsection (b), a person may not |
| 3 | | produce, sell, resell, or transport packages, queens, hives, |
| 4 | | nucleus hives, bees, or used bee equipment within Illinois, |
| 5 | | into Illinois, or from Illinois to another state without a |
| 6 | | valid compliance agreement or permit. The permit shall be |
| 7 | | issued by the Department based upon an inspection certificate |
| 8 | | from the Department. No person shall transport a colony of |
| 9 | | bees or items of used bee equipment between counties within |
| 10 | | this State without a permit or compliance agreement which |
| 11 | | shall be issued based upon an inspection certificate from the |
| 12 | | Department. |
| 13 | | (b) The Department may, at its discretion, grant a waiver |
| 14 | | of the permit requirement for the transport of packages, |
| 15 | | queens, hives, nucleus hives, bees, or used bee equipment from |
| 16 | | an Illinois county to a contiguous county in Illinois or a |
| 17 | | neighboring state. An inspection certificate from the |
| 18 | | Department is required regardless of a waiver granted under |
| 19 | | this subsection. |
| 20 | | (c) A person intending to transport packages, queens, |
| 21 | | hives, nucleus hives, bees, or used bee equipment, into |
| 22 | | Illinois from another state must notify the Department at |
| 23 | | least 3 business days prior to entry into the State of |
| 24 | | Illinois. Such person shall be responsible for notifying the |
| 25 | | Department and obtaining an inspection certificate after |
| 26 | | arrival at their Illinois destination, as required by rule. |

| 1 | | (d) Any packages, queens, hives, nucleus hives, bees, or |
| 2 | | used bee equipment (b) A colony of bees or items of used bee |
| 3 | | equipment transported in violation of this Section may be held |
| 4 | | and inspected by the Department, ordered returned to the place |
| 5 | | of origin, or abated. |
| 6 | | (Source: P.A. 88-138.) |
